如何在 Windows 10 和 11 中修复 IRQL NOT LESS OR EQUAL

本文旨在帮助那些曾经或正在经历蓝屏死机(BSoD)错误,并伴有停止代码“IRQL NOT LESS OR EQUAL”的用户。

在 Windows 10 和 11 中,蓝屏死机问题日益突出,但我们为您准备了一些故障排除建议,希望能帮您解决困扰。

什么是 IRQL NOT LESS OR EQUAL 错误?

中断请求级别 (IRQL) 是 Windows 系统的一项关键机制,它负责确定处理器中断的优先级。 例如,当处理器接收到一个比当前运行进程优先级更高的中断时,IRQL 会暂时挂起正在运行的进程,以便更高优先级的进程能够执行。

当操作系统遇到无法解决的问题时,Windows 可能会崩溃,并显示可怕的蓝屏死机 (BSoD)。 此时,Windows 会冻结在黑屏上,以便收集相关信息用于故障分析。

通常情况下,在完成信息收集阶段后,计算机会自动重启,除非您已特别设置关闭。本文中的第一张图片展示了一个典型的蓝屏死机界面。

IRQL NOT LESS OR EQUAL 错误信息中包含什么?

在“IRQL 不小于或等于”的蓝屏死机错误信息中,通常会包含导致错误的程序名称。以下是一些可能出现的文件名,但并不限于这些:

  • kbdclass.sys
  • ntoskrnl.exe
  • usbxhci.sys
  • ql2300.sys
  • epfwwfp.sys
  • e1c62x64.sys
  • rdbss.sys
  • rdyboost.sys
  • rtkhdaud.sys
  • rtwlane.sys
  • tcpip.sys
  • tap0901.sys
  • tdx.sys
  • usbport.sys
  • usbhub.sys
  • igdkmd64.sys
  • netio.sys

深入研究后,您会发现大多数与“IRQL 不小于或等于”相关的蓝屏死机都与存在问题的驱动程序或设备有关。

当 Windows 或内核模式驱动程序尝试以错误的进程 IRQL 访问内存页面文件时,就会发生此错误。 为了防止进一步的损害,系统会关闭并显示蓝屏及停止代码。

当您启动计算机或使用不兼容的驱动程序时,可能会出现 IRQL 不小于或等于的蓝屏死机。 第三方防病毒软件可能会阻止驱动程序正常工作,或者 CPU 超频也可能是造成错误的原因。

通常,此问题是由于驱动程序故障、其他软件问题或设备配置不当造成的。

通常为什么会发生此错误?

由于该问题的根源在于您的驱动程序,它类似于在 Windows 系统中看到的 Driver IRQL less or not equal 错误。 许多 Valorant 玩家在尝试玩游戏时报告遇到此错误。

导致此问题的一些常见原因是:

  • Windows 系统文件损坏。
  • 安装了不正确的驱动程序或存在驱动程序冲突。
  • 安装程序过程中发生中断。
  • 从 Windows 10 降级到 Windows 7 或 Windows 8 等较旧版本。

由于问题的特性,您可能会收到一条警告,提示“以增加的 IRQL 进行系统扫描,发现不适当的驱动程序卸载错误”,但解决方法是相同的。

与 IRQL 值问题类似,故障的 RAM 也可能触发 IRQL Not Less Or Equal 蓝屏死机。 此错误可能发生在任何 Windows 版本中。 接下来,我们将介绍如何通过事件查看器来查找错误原因。

如何使用事件查看器查找 IRQL 错误原因?

以下是查找此错误的方法:

  • 打开事件查看器。
  • 在左侧面板中,展开“Windows 日志”。
  • 点击“Windows 日志”下的“系统”。
  • 在系统日志中,点击“创建自定义视图”。

  • 在“记录”下拉菜单中选择“自定义范围”。
  • 选择发生错误的日期和时间范围。
  • 点击“确定”。
  • 在“创建自定义视图”窗口的“事件级别”中,勾选“严重”、“警告”和“错误”复选框。
  • 点击“确定”,输入自定义视图的名称,然后再次点击“确定”。
  • 在主事件查看器窗口中,您将看到在指定时间范围内发生的警告、严重和错误事件列表。

当您确定存在错误并希望解决问题时,请继续阅读本文。

在 Windows 10 和 11 中修复 IRQL 不小于或等于的蓝屏死机

如果您希望修复此错误,以下是一些可尝试的解决方法。

确定有故障的驱动程序

一旦发生蓝屏死机,首先需要检查导致崩溃的文件。记下文件名,然后在网上查找相关的驱动程序信息。下面列出了一些最常出现问题的驱动程序和文件。

  • kbdclass.sys – 这是连接到键盘的设备驱动程序。用户报告说,一旦插入键盘,就会立即出现“IRQL not less or equal”问题。安装最新的驱动程序可能可以解决此问题。
  • usbxhci.sys – 这是 USB 端口的驱动程序。
  • epfwwfp.sys – 与 ESET 个人防火墙程序有关。
  • rdbss.sys – Windows 操作系统与此文件相关。 系统更新或修复损坏的文件后,问题通常会得到解决。
  • rtkhdaud.sys – 这是连接到 Realtek HD 音频芯片组的驱动程序。
  • tcpip.sys – 设备上的 TCP/IP 协议由此文件管理。据报告,通过重置 TCP/IP 堆栈或安装最新的操作系统更新解决了问题。
  • tdx.sys – 与 Broadcom 网络适配器相关。
  • usbhub.sys – 与 USB 连接相关。
  • netio.sys – 连接到网络驱动程序。
  • ntoskrnl.exe – 这个程序处理硬件虚拟化和其他内核功能。 用户报告说,有多个驱动程序可能与此问题相关,但 Realtek 音频驱动程序是最常见的罪魁祸首。
  • ql2300.sys – 与 QLogic 光纤通道 Stor 小型端口驱动程序相关。
  • e1c62x64.sys – 与 Intel 网络端口驱动程序相关。
  • rdyboost.sys – Windows 操作系统需要此文件。 更新系统或修复损坏的文件后,问题通常会得到解决。
  • rtwlane.sys – 与 Realtek 无线 LAN 驱动程序相关。
  • tap0901.sys – AP-Win32 Adapter V9、OpenVPN 驱动程序和 Comodo VPN 都与此文件关联。 建议重新安装程序以解决此问题。
  • usbport.sys – 与 USB 连接相关。
  • igdkmd64.sys – 与 Intel 图形驱动程序相关。

更新/重新安装有故障的驱动程序

一旦您识别出导致“IRQL 不小于或等于”蓝屏死机错误的驱动程序,应立即更新或重新安装它。

要修复损坏的驱动程序,请在“运行”对话框中键入“devmgmt.msc”以打开设备管理器。 找到出现问题的硬件组件,右键单击它,然后在出现的选项中选择“更新驱动程序”。

要让计算机自动搜索更新的驱动程序,请从下拉菜单中选择该选项。 向导将引导您在线查找更新的驱动程序。 完成后,重新启动计算机。

如果更新未能解决问题,则需要从制造商的网站下载驱动程序软件。您可以手动查找并安装必要的驱动程序,也可以选择自动执行此操作。

如果无法更新驱动程序,最好删除并重新安装该设备。

要删除有故障的驱动程序,再次启动设备管理器,右键单击有问题的硬件,然后从上下文菜单中选择“卸载设备”。 系统会询问您是否要卸载驱动程序。选择“卸载”,然后点击“卸载”。

卸载驱动程序后,您可以从制造商的网站下载新副本并重新安装它,以解决问题。

关闭或卸载外部防病毒软件

防病毒软件有时会过于敏感,可能会阻止一些看似有害但实际上安全的文件和数据。 因此,在重新启动计算机并检查问题是否解决之前,请卸载任何第三方防病毒软件。

即使您不再看到蓝屏死机错误,您也应该考虑更换另一个防病毒软件,最好是付费的。 您也可以继续使用 Windows 10 和 11 自带的 Windows Defender 防病毒软件,因为它可能也能解决您的问题。

查找损坏的系统文件

Windows 10 和 11 中内置的实用程序可用于修复损坏的系统文件。系统文件检查器 (SFC) 是一种工具,可自动用于恢复计算机丢失或损坏的系统文件。 它通过创建新副本来修复损坏或丢失的数据。

更新您的系统软件

如果您怀疑导致问题的关键系统组件文件,可以尝试升级操作系统。在很多情况下,损坏的文件可能会被更新中包含的较新版本的文件替换。

启动“设置”实用程序并转到“Windows 更新”页面。点击“检查更新”图标以查看是否有任何待处理的 Windows 更新。 Windows 将自动检查并下载更新。 确认安装完成后,重新启动计算机。

结论

许多人遇到 IRQL NOT LESS OR EQUAL 错误,并寻求解决方案,因为它阻碍了他们的工作。 为此,我们分享了一些方法来帮助人们解决此问题并在其系统上正常工作。如果您仅在 PC 屏幕上遇到蓝屏,则可以查看其他相关的蓝屏死机错误文章。